Pro Grooming & Styling Tips for Men’s Summer Haircuts
A sharp summer haircut starts with the right style, but it stays sharp through smart grooming. These tips help your hair hold up when the heat hits hardest.
Go Light on Products
Heavy styling products trap heat and collapse your shape fast. In summer, control comes from lighter formulas that let your hair breathe.
-
Use matte creams, clays, or sea salt sprays
-
Avoid greasy pomades, waxes, or high-shine gels
-
Look for humidity-resistant labels to maintain hold
Shampoo Less, Rinse Smarter
Too much washing dries your scalp and weakens your style. A smart rinse routine keeps things clean without stripping natural oils.
-
Rinse with cool water after sweating or swimming
-
Use a lightweight cleansing conditioner between washes
-
Limit shampooing to 2–3 times per week
Matte Over Shine—Always
Glossy products can look greasy under summer light. Matte finishes give your hair definition without the sweat-slicked look.
-
Best for quiffs, crops, and textured styles
-
Keeps hair touchable and low-maintenance
-
Helps fight frizz in humidity
Touch Up Without Starting Over
You don’t need a full reset every time the wind or heat hits. Small tools and smart habits keep your style in check on the go.
-
Carry a pocket comb or texture spray
-
Refresh your fringe or lift volume with a few quick spritzes
-
Skip the over-styling—just clean and reset
Protect Against Sun Damage
Strong sun fades hair and dries it from root to end. Even short styles benefit from UV protection when the exposure stacks up.
-
Use a UV-protectant spray before long outdoor days
-
Cover up with a cap or hat during peak hours
-
Deep condition once a week if your hair feels dry

Common Mistakes Men Make with Summer Haircuts
Even the best summer haircut can fall short if your routine isn’t on point. Avoid these common missteps that work against the cut—and the season.
Wearing Styles That Are Too Heavy for Summer
Thick, bulky styles trap heat and collapse under humidity. Summer demands structure without weight.
-
Skip full pompadours, slick looks, or high-volume shapes
-
Choose lighter cuts with airflow and texture
-
Prioritize comfort as much as style
Overloading on Styling Products
More product doesn’t mean more control—it means build-up, shine, and sweat. In warm weather, less truly is more.
-
Use only what’s needed to shape and support
-
Avoid layering multiple products unnecessarily
-
Stick to one matte-finish product for a clean result
Skipping Regular Trims
Summer styles lose their edge faster. Without maintenance, even sharp fades and textured tops turn soft and shapeless.
-
Book trims every 3–4 weeks
-
Clean up your neckline and sides regularly
-
Don’t wait until it looks off—stay ahead of it
Ignoring Sun Protection
Your scalp and hair both take damage from extended sun exposure. Failing to protect them will dry out your cut and ruin the finish.
-
Use a lightweight UV-protectant spray
-
Wear a hat if you’ll be out for hours
-
Avoid peak UV times when possible
